Sans Other Apni 4 is a very bold, normal width, low cont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

A heavy, rounded sans with chunky strokes and softly curved corners, shaped with intentionally irregular geometry. Many glyphs show slight rotational offsets and wobbly, hand-cut-looking contours that create a lively, uneven rhythm. Counters tend to be generous and circular, while terminals feel blunt and simplified; overall letterforms favor bold silhouette over precision and maintain clear separation at display sizes.
Best suited to headlines and short bursts of text where personality is the priority—posters, playful branding, kids’ materials, packaging, stickers, and social graphics. It can also work for bold UI labels or signage when a friendly, informal impression is desired, though extended reading at small sizes may feel busy due to the irregular rhythm.
The font projects a humorous, energetic tone with a casual, off-kilter bounce. Its imperfect alignment and softened forms read as approachable and kid-friendly, leaning toward a cartoon or cut-paper aesthetic rather than a strict, technical voice.
The design appears intended to deliver a bold, approachable sans with a deliberately imperfect, animated feel—prioritizing character and humor over strict typographic regularity. Its simplified shapes and rounded heft aim for immediate impact and easy recognition in display contexts.
Uppercase and lowercase share the same playful instability, with some characters appearing subtly skewed or “nudged,” which adds motion but can reduce uniformity in longer text. The numerals match the same chunky, rounded construction and stand out strongly in short strings.
